Since you already have the LA-40's they will do the job fine but since you are talking new ones also then there is only one choice for me in that Twinstar indeed in most of my multi's with 25 class engines I have gone to either the OS 25AX or the new 35AX. Both are superb and ideally suited for multi engine airplanes with ideling and throttling characteristics unmatched by others.

The AX's with the exception of the older 46 use a new type carb that is ideally suited to the needs of a multi. Here is one I just re-engined from 25FX to 35AX and was worth every extra dollar.
